Ok,so here it goes.

I'm going to try to make this trip report as factual as possible.

We left on the 15th Dec and headed straight for Martin's Drift border post,after paying the 190 Pula multi border pass we entered Botswana.Our first stop was for some fuel @ 9.87 Pula/L :celebrate:.
We where headed for Khama Rhino Sanctuary as our first stop over.We where delayed by 5 hours at the border due to plenty Zims trying to get home for Xmas.The sanctuary's gates close at 6pm.

e-mail:krst@netspread.co.bw
http://www.khamarhinosanctuary.com" onclick="window.open(this.href);return false;

The fees are as follows:

Camping/Adult Pula 102.14 per night
Camping/Children Pula 51.07 under 12 per night
Vehicle Fee Pula 248.92

After 2 nights of stunning sunsets and seeing plenty Rhino we headed of to Kubu Island.

Before heading North to Kubu,a person can stock up on suplys at Serowe,as there is nothing availible at Kubu except wood.Meat at this stage can be taken up north through the vet posts.
The road heading north is tar until you reach a little village called Kgokonyane,there after is single track and pan driving to Kubu,around 60km.During the rain season these tracks are not drivible.

Fees for Kubu:

Adult camping Pula 100.00
Youngsters camping Pula 50.00
Bed levy Pula 10.00
Self walk Pula 30.00

These prices exclude vat at 12% and are per day.The new camp site off the island is not complete yet,so camping on the island is alowed for now. :celebrate:

I must add one thing before I carry on,we never book any camp sites on our trips,and two reasons for that:
1. The rain.
2. December is not season time for Bots,always plenty space.

We used the north trail which runs along Sowa pan and joins up with the tar road between Nata and Maun.The distance is 95.1km long and plenty to see.

Ingredients:
1 x Whindhoek Larger
500g flour
pinch of salt.
then you can add anything,my usual fav are garlic,pepperdews and olives.
Mix all ingredients in a bowl,put into the bread bin and add cheese on top.
Put some coals on the ground and put bread oven on top.Then pack coals on top of that again.Leave for around 30 minutes.Perfect bread :thumbup:

Next we were headed to Chobe lodge for some game drives and Tiger fishing.But first a pit stop at Elephant Sands for some info on Hunters Trail.
Ben the owner is always willing to help with the info on the trail conditions.
Info we got was that the trail can be driven.Only flooded area was 20km north and south of Pandamatenga.So it was a go,but back to that later. :grin:

The plan was to use Chobe as a base camp and head out to the various places of interest.

One morning we were up at sparrow's fart and headed out to Vic Falls on the Zim side.
They say Zambia owns the falls,but Zim has the VIEW,and they are right :thumbup:
This is where the multi border pass comes in to play.Cross over into Zim for the day costs 55 USD.Coming back into Bots no charge :acute:

Hi,our friend from Gabs has his own boat,which we use when ever up there.The strange thing is you don't need a skippers ticket to use a boat.
They charged 20 USD/person for entry into the falls,but if you pay Pula it works out cheaper.They have no clue about exchange rates :crazy:

After spending a fee days at chobe we headed to the start of the Hunters Trail,which starts right at the Zim/Bots border post in Kasane.The trail started of well with only a few ruts to get through due to the rain.Like i said the trail had been graded a few months back.

We then hit a dead end in the form of a marsh.By this time we had only done 65km of the 281km. :shock2:
We walked ahead to check if there was anything which would able to carry the weight of the vehicles,but all we found was knee deep water into the horizon.Sadly our Hunters Trail expedition was over.We now had the task of reversing the Vehicles back to find a place to turn them around.3km of heading backwards we eventually got the noses pointed in the right direction.
After another 20km we found a cut line heading west and decided to take it.

Once on the black stuff we ran into wildlife,which rounded off the day in a pleasant way.

And now for the bad news.As Bots has now banned all hunting in their country,they are now trying to raise funds in other ways.
As from March 2014 the hunters trail will not be able to be driven without permits.

Permit for vehicle will be 3500-00 Pula
And a daily fee of 350-00 Pula per person per day......
